Avatar billede digitalpsyence Nybegynder
20. april 2006 - 18:56 Der er 13 kommentarer og
1 løsning

popup vindue

Hej!

Jeg har fundet adskillige hjemmesider hvor man kan lave en html kode for et popupvindue, ønsket størres, om det skal være resizable osv. Det er perfekt, og lige hvad jeg mangler - MEN, problemet er jeg vil have at det vindue jeg nu har lavet skal åbnes ved at klikke på en knap (mouse over) Hvordan gør jeg?

Her er koden der står i head:

<SCRIPT LANGUAGE="JavaScript">
<!--
<!-- Idea by:  Nic Wolfe (Nic@TimelapseProductions.com) -->
<!-- Web URL:  http://fineline.xs.mw -->

<!-- This script and many more are available free online at -->
<!-- The JavaScript Source!! http://javascript.internet.com -->

<!-- Begin
function popUp(URL) {
day = new Date();
id = day.getTime();
eval("page" + id + " = window.open(URL, '" + id + "', 'toolbar=0,scrollbars=0,location=0,statusbar=0,menubar=0,resizable=0,width=260,height=64,left = 392,top = 352');");
}
// End -->

----------------------

og her er koden som står i body og bare laver et link på siden:

<center><A HREF="java script:popUp('inteuph.html')"><font color="#993399">MP3-Player</font></A></center>


Altså det jeg vil er istedet for jeg får et link "MP3-PLAYER" som åbner vinduet, skal det åbnes ved klik på en knap - og her er koden for knappen (faktisk for 2 kanpper, men jeg ved ikke hvor koden deles, så for en sikkerhedsskyld) :

<body onLoad="MM_preloadImages('lison.png','getov.png')">
<div align="center">
  <p><img src="releas.png" width="341" height="76"></p>
  <p>&nbsp;</p>
  <p><img src="inteuph.png" width="429" height="58"><a href="aural invasion - intense euphoria.mp3"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)"><img src="lisov.png" name="Image6" width="126" height="64" border="0"></a><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)"></a><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image7','','getov.png',1)"><img src="geton.png" name="Image7" width="126" height="64" border="0"></a></p>
  <p>&nbsp;</p>
</div>

Der hvor der står "Aural invasion - intense euphoria.mp3" i koden herover (fil som åbner når der klikkes på knappen) vil jeg have at linket til siden "inteuph.html" skal være og det er jo så den her kode --->>

<center><A HREF="java script:popUp('inteuph.html')"><font color="#993399">MP3-Player</font></A></center>

Utroligt forvirrende ik? :)
Avatar billede cschmalz Nybegynder
20. april 2006 - 19:00 #1
Hej med dig, du kan lave din egen pop-up med knap på min side.
Tjek her:

http://a-codez.cschmalz.dk/?side=popup

Håber det kan bruges!
Mvh CschmalZ
- http://cschmalz.dk
. - http://a-codez.cschmalz.dk
Avatar billede digitalpsyence Nybegynder
20. april 2006 - 19:29 #2
Hej, nej det var nu ikke lige det, fordi jeg vil bruge mine egne knapper, men ellers tak.
Avatar billede cschmalz Nybegynder
20. april 2006 - 19:31 #3
du kan redigere i koden??
Avatar billede digitalpsyence Nybegynder
20. april 2006 - 19:38 #4
altså du er med på at vi taler om en mouseover knap, som ved klik på, skal åbne det vindue jeg har lavet ikke? jeg er grøn hvad det her angår, derfor mit indlæg. Hvis jeg selv kunne redigere det det på plads havde jeg da gjort det :)
Avatar billede cschmalz Nybegynder
20. april 2006 - 19:41 #5
altså, er det linkene du ikke kan få til at virke??
For billederne virker fint ikke?
Avatar billede digitalpsyence Nybegynder
20. april 2006 - 19:50 #6
prøv at læs igen hvad jeg har skrevet, det jeg vil er: at ved klik på en popup knap have åbnet et popup vindue som jeg har lavet, men det kan jeg ikke fordi jeg ikke ved hvordan jeg sætter popup vinduets kode til mouseoverknappen.

Alle koder står ovenfor hvis du kigger, det handler om at jeg skal have:
<center><A HREF="java script:popUp('inteuph.html')"><font color="#993399">MP3-Player</font></A></center>

ind i:

<body onLoad="MM_preloadImages('lison.png','getov.png')">
<div align="center">
  <p><img src="releas.png" width="341" height="76"></p>
  <p>&nbsp;</p>
  <p><img src="inteuph.png" width="429" height="58"><a href="aural invasion - intense euphoria.mp3"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)"><img src="lisov.png" name="Image6" width="126" height="64" border="0"></a><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)"></a><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image7','','getov.png',1)"><img src="geton.png" name="Image7" width="126" height="64" border="0"></a></p>
  <p>&nbsp;</p>
</div>

istedet for der hvor der står "aural invasion - intense euphoria.mp3" (tror jeg) men det kan jeg ikke bare gøre fordi jeg kan ikke editere det sammen så det virker.

Håber det giver mening, for kan virkelig ikke forklare det bedre :)
Avatar billede cschmalz Nybegynder
20. april 2006 - 19:53 #7
<img src="inteuph.png" width="429" height="58">
Det er den der skal linkes?
Avatar billede digitalpsyence Nybegynder
20. april 2006 - 19:55 #8
nej det er 'inteuph.html' der skal åbnes (i den forudbestemte størrelse) ved klik på mouse overknappen (lison.png/lisov.png)
Avatar billede cschmalz Nybegynder
20. april 2006 - 19:57 #9
<a href="java script:popUp('inteuph.html')"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)">
<img src="lisov.png" name="Image6" width="126" height="64" border="0">
</a>
Avatar billede digitalpsyence Nybegynder
20. april 2006 - 20:05 #10
super!

kan du sætte den ind i den her for mig som svar, så gir jeg point :)

<body onLoad="MM_preloadImages('lison.png','getov.png')">
<div align="center">
  <p><img src="releas.png" width="341" height="76"></p>
  <p>&nbsp;</p>
  <p><img src="inteuph.png" width="429" height="58"><a href="aural invasion - intense euphoria.mp3"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)"><img src="lisov.png" name="Image6" width="126" height="64" border="0"></a><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)"></a><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image7','','getov.png',1)"><img src="geton.png" name="Image7" width="126" height="64" border="0"></a></p>
  <p>&nbsp;</p>
</div>
Avatar billede digitalpsyence Nybegynder
20. april 2006 - 20:06 #11
never mind, har fundet ud af det, bare giv et svar, så får du point :)
Avatar billede cschmalz Nybegynder
20. april 2006 - 20:07 #12
<body onLoad="MM_preloadImages('lison.png','getov.png')">
<div align="center">
  <p><img src="releas.png" width="341" height="76"></p>
  <p>&nbsp;</p>
  <p><img src="inteuph.png" width="429" height="58">

<a href="java script:popUp('inteuph.html')"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)">
<img src="lisov.png" name="Image6" width="126" height="64" border="0">
</a>

<a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image6','','lison.png',1)"></a><a href="#" onMouseOut="MM_swapImgRestore()" onMouseOver="MM_swapImage('Image7','','getov.png',1)"><img src="geton.png" name="Image7" width="126" height="64" border="0"></a></p>
  <p>&nbsp;</p>
</div>
Avatar billede cschmalz Nybegynder
20. april 2006 - 20:21 #13
Tak skal du have :)
Giver dig noget karma ;)
Avatar billede olebole Juniormester
22. april 2006 - 21:43 #14
<ole>

cschmalz >> Ingen af de sider, du linker til, kommer i nærheden af noget, der kan kaldes HTML  :)

/mvh
</bole>
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Kurser inden for grundlæggende programmering

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ester